STARK NUDE.

A BATHER ENJOYS HIMSELF. SUNBATH WHICH COST £5. Semi-nudity on Milford beach led to William Stark appearing in the Auckland Police Court (relates the Star). On the beach only the lower portion ot his costume had covered him from the hips down. The borough inspector did his duty, and requested that Stark should make himself less nude. The semi-stark one did not oblige, but intimated that his name was Stark, mentioned his address, and went on with the business of luxuriating.

“If they had lady pugilists stripped to the waist that would be indecent,’’ observed Mr. J. W. Poynton, S.M. The magistrate then delivered himself of the following story: A man went to a dinner and his wife afterwards asked him if he had noted what Airs. So-and-So had been wearing. No, lie had not noticed. Oh, that was just like a man, declared the wife. Men never see anything. “Well, I couldn't see what she was wearing, and I wasn’t going to look under the table to find out!” returned the husband. (Loud laughter.)

His Worship followed this up with the observation that what might be considered aeemely in some places might not be considered so elsewhere. It was common knowledge that certain leaders of the fashionable world of society had incurred the displeasure of ecclesiastical authorities by almost going over the borderline with low-cut frocks. Now, if Milford Beach were to be known as a place where young women could dress and undress in public there would, His Worship thought, be a great rush for that beach. It would be the most popular beach in Auckland. (Laughter.) One could not say what would happen if sun baths were allowed to be indulged in, as well as other baths. Bathers must be sufficiently clothed. Defendant would be convicted and ordered to pay costs and expenses, totalling £5 14s.
